Is a Radon Inspection Necessary?

Radon is a radioactive gas generated as a by-product from the decay of uranium in the ground. It is odorless, transparent, and flavorless, making it only possible to detect its presence with certain equipment. Radon can seep into homes through cracks in the foundation and other entry points, and over time, contact to high levels of radon can raise the likelihood of lung cancer.

Comprehensive radon testing is crucial for current homeowners and those buying or selling a house in the near future. A radon inspection can discover the presence of this dangerous gas and assess the levels inside the house. If increased levels of radon are found, steps can be taken to remediate the problem and lower the likelihood of exposure to the gas.

For homeowners, testing can provide assurance and help them make informed decisions about how to secure their family's well-being. For buyers and sellers, a professional radon inspection can be a vital part of the overall home inspection process, offering valuable information about the condition of the home and possibly averting future health problems. In many situations, radon testing might even be mandated by law or by a lender as a requirement of a home sale. Where Inside Your House Can Radon be Most Likely Found?

Radon gas can accumulate in any house no matter its age or where it's located. Radon gas flows into a house through the ground and typically builds up in the lower levels. Some of the most common spaces where radon gas can accumulate and that a radon inspector will deploy testing equipment on include:

  • Cellars and crawl spaces: The most likely spot where radon gas accumulates are cellars and crawl spaces owing to their closeness to the ground. Your radon inspector is likely to concentrate on these areas and search for fissures and gaps in the foundation that allow the gas to penetrate.
  • Ground level: Any part of a dwelling in contact with the ground may be vulnerable to unsafe concentrations of radon gas. All occupied spaces that are on the first floor should go through an adequate radon inspection to provide peace of mind.
  • Water wells: Radon has the ability to dissolve into subsurface water and be released into the air when the water is utilized, hence water sources should similarly be subjected to radon testing.
  • Pump systems: Frequently, pump systems are placed in cellars and crawl spaces to mitigate flooding, however, if they are not properly sealed, they could increase the risk of radon gas entering the residence.
  • Construction joints: The gas may penetrate a residence through openings in building joints, like where partitions and floors meet.

Radon levels can fluctuate widely even within the same house, so it's crucial to have competent radon testing performed to receive accurate data.
